How Outpatient Alcohol and Drug Treatment Works in Mineola, Texas

If you have been battling with an extreme substance use disorder and addiction, outpatient alcohol and drug rehab may not prove suitable for you. Before you seek treatment for your addiction, you must first undergo detox to rid your body completely of the substances you were abusing.

After the detox stage, the outpatient drug and alcohol treatment program will begin the real work of therapy and recovery. In fact, these programs work best if you have already completed another form of care - such as a participating in an inpatient drug and alcohol treatment facility. You should also be considered medically stable enough that you can easily pursue treatment and recovery with little to no supervision.

When you begin an outpatient alcohol and drug rehab in Mineola, the following services will be provided every week:

  • Family counseling
  • Group counseling and support meetings
  • One-on-one counseling
  • Organization and management of prescribed medications for co-occurring disorders
  • Diet Management
  • Individual counseling with addiction treatment specialists
  • Exercise related therapy
  • Relapse prevention
  • Sober living housing, where required

Since outpatient treatment does not demand that you live inside the center, it means that you may need to dedicate yourself to recovery so that the program proves worthwhile in the long run. You should also aim for sobriety and abstain from drugs without any supervision or care.

As long as your environment is conducive to your recovery, you may find that outpatient alcohol and drug treatment is the best option. This is because you will receive help and assistance at home so that you can carry on focusing on overcoming your addiction - with none of the pitfalls you may have run into in the past.
